Answer:
For the first one, it is 1150. For the second one, it is 2460.
Step-by-step explanation:
Think of 23 x 50 as (20 x 50) + (3 x 50).
20 x 50 is 1000. 3 x 50 is 150. 1000 + 150 is 1150.
Think of 30 x 82 as (30 x 80) + (30 x 2)
30 x 80 is 2400. 30 x 2 is 60. 2400+60 is 2460.
